Oct 2008, maureenemmony

This hotel is very clean, and the food was excellent, something for everyone. The rooms were cleaned daily, with fresh towels every day.
However not for the english there was only a handful of other british there, it was all spanish, all entertainment was for the spanish too, and the other guest were not very friendly to the british either.
It was at least a 20 minute walk to the beach, and the pool is across the road and in the shade all day.
It is 3/4 hour walk to new town or 9 Euro taxi. All british travel agents should read reviews before putting forward hotels for this area of Benidorm. How ever we did not let it spoil our holiday.

Jul 2006, Miss P Davidson

This Hotel is only for Spanish people. The food reflects this. Pigs trotters on the menu? Not for me. We ate out most of the time. Food is cold and mostly inedible. Rooms are a nice size if there are only 2 of you but as there were 4 of us it was pretty cramped. The pool area is also small and the pool is the same depth all the way round (you cannot touch the bottom) and even the kids pool is waist height on me (I am 5'2").
The Hotel was full of Spanish people and this would not be a problem if they had a small amount of manners but they didn't.
The 5 mins walk to the beach must be if you are Kelly Holmes and the walk back is even worse as it is uphill. It is too far to walk into the resort centre on an evening and taxis are a must, proving costly.
I love Benidorm and will most definitely be going back, just not to this Hotel, ever!
